The staff at Springfield Primary School in the West Midlands came up with an inspired solution to an age old problem of working with clay, children and a carpeted school!
The footwear was incredible easy to put on and did nothing to dampen the children’s creativity. All 430 children contributed to a marvellous collection of collaborative terracotta animals and birds. Classes were mixed up so that the younger children got to work alongside the older ones – all very harmonious.
Once the sculptures are out of the kiln we’ll photograph them and pop them up on line and eventually the work will be installed in various outside locations dotted around school.
